We are seeking a technically proficient and detail-oriented Safety Database Administrator to support our global pharmacovigilance (PV) operations. This role is critical to ensuring the integrity, security, and regulatory compliance of safety data related to our products. The successful candidate will work closely with the Senior Director of PV Operations and cross-functional teams to manage and optimize our safety database systems.

- PV Database Management & Configuration
Maintain and configure safety databases (e.g., ArisG, Argus, or similar) to support case processing, reporting, and compliance. - Data Integrity & Compliance
Ensure accuracy, completeness (experience with UAT testing), and regulatory compliance of safety data in accordance with global PV regulations (FDA, EMA, ICH, etc.). - System Integration & Automation
Support integration of the safety database with other systems (e.g., E2B gateways, regulatory submission platforms, signal detection tools) and drive automation initiatives. - User Support & Training
Provide technical support and training to PV users, troubleshoot issues, and manage user access and roles. - Reporting & Analytics
Generate and validate safety reports, metrics, and dashboards to support PV oversight and decision-making.
